This is truly a nasty change to introduce last moment:

Original version of the rules:
hollus wrote:
18 Feb 2023, 15:45
A reminder that team changes are free until the third race (is this new? Was it the second race last year?), and then there are 6 free changes for most users.

From the rule set:
All players benefit from unlimited changes until the lockdown for the third race weekend, to allow some experimentation and then players free changes allocation will be limited, as laid out below:

Rookie/Rookie Plus – 6 free changes per season
Pro – 15 free changes per season
Pro Elite – 40 free changes per season

Every change over and above the allocation will cost 10 points. As you will quickly determine, these penalties can quickly add up.
New version of the rules:
All players benefit from unlimited changes until the lockdown for the second race weekend, to allow some experimentation, and then players’ free changes allocation will be limited, as laid out below:

Rookie/Rookie Plus – 6 free changes per season
Pro – 15 free changes per season
Pro Elite – 40 free changes per season
So, despite my previous comment, free changes stop with the next qualifying!
